Popcorn ceiling repair services involve restoring or replacing textured ceiling surfaces that have become damaged or outdated. This process typically includes removing loose or deteriorating popcorn texture, smoothing out the surface, and applying a new finish that matches the existing ceiling or offers a fresh look. Repair work may also involve addressing issues like cracks, water stains, or uneven areas to improve the appearance and integrity of the ceiling. By updating or fixing popcorn ceilings, homeowners can enhance the overall look of a room and prevent further deterioration.
These services are often sought to resolve common problems such as cracking, bubbling, or sagging popcorn texture, which can occur over time due to age, moisture, or structural shifts. Additionally, popcorn ceilings can harbor dust or cobwebs and may contain asbestos in older homes, making repairs important for both aesthetic and health reasons. Repairing or removing popcorn texture can also help improve acoustics and reduce the accumulation of dust, making living spaces cleaner and more comfortable. The overview below groups typical Popcorn Ceiling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or popcorn ceiling repairs range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or spot rep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and surface area involved.
Surface Repainting or Recoating - repainting or applying a new coating to popcorn ceilings usually costs between $600 and $1,200. Most projects of this type are priced within this range, with larger or more complex jobs reaching higher amounts.
Full Ceiling Replacement - replacing popcorn ceilings entirely can cost from $1,500 to $3,500 on average. Larger, more detailed projects can exceed this range, especially when involving extensive prep work or finishing touches.
Large or Complex Projects - extensive popcorn ceiling removal and replacement for multiple rooms or high ceilings often exceeds $5,000. Such projects are less common and tend to push into the higher cost brackets due to scope and labor requ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es popcorn ceilings to need repair? Popcorn ceilings may require repair due to damage from impacts, water stains, or aging that causes the texture to deteriorate or peel.
Can popcorn ceiling repairs improve the appearance of my ceiling? Yes, repair services can restore the ceiling’s texture and appearance, making it look uniform and well-maintained.
Are popcorn ceiling repairs suitable for removing asbestos? Repair services can address asbestos-containing popcorn ceilings safely, but it’s important to consult with local contractors experienced in handling such materials.
What types of repairs are available for popcorn ceilings? Repairs may include patching damaged areas, smoothing out cracks, or reapplying texture to match the existing finish.
How do local service providers handle popcorn ceiling repair jobs? Local contractors assess the damage, prepare the surface, and perform repairs using appropriate techniques to restore or improve the ceiling’s texture.
